Handover — Brambleworks SDK images (from Tova to Einar). Plugin authors keep hitting the 400 MB registry quota, so I moved the base image to the distroless Ferncap variant and stripped build toolchains in a final stage. External plugin authors should note that shell access is gone; debug via the sidecar instead. Multi-arch manifests now build nightly. Nothing else changed in the publish flow, but watch the cache-hit rate after Thursday's rollout. The slimming job runs with the following configuration values.

config for tagaf-bawif:
[norok]
host = norok.ordinworks.local
user = norok_svc
database = norok_prod

Welcome to on-call for SnackPath, our vending-machine restock planner. Most pages are about the demand forecaster falling behind — routes still generate, they're just stale, so don't panic. Check the planner queue depth first; under 500 is fine. If drivers report empty machines despite a fresh plan, it's usually the inventory sync from the Marlow depot lagging. Escalate to Priya only if routes stop generating entirely. Everything else, including queue commands, lives on the internal page below.

operations page: https://confluence.lumicsys.internal/projects/display/projects/display

Hey Marek — handing off the user-module split from the Bravellia monolith. Plugin authors should now target the new `userkit` API; the old hooks stay frozen until Q3. Docs are half-done, sorry. The staging registry needs re-auth after the migration, so you'll want the vault passphrase. It's the standard recovery phrase, noted here for you.

strongbox words: ralax-sileth-queniel-zorvan-drumir-gordor-kasok-julox-fenwyn-gormir-quenath-fraiel-ralys-fenath

// The watchdog pings the Heartvane supervisor service every 30 seconds;
// if three consecutive pings fail, the kiosk reboots into safe mode and
// displays the out-of-service screen. Plugin authors should not alter the
// ping interval — shorter intervals trip Heartvane's rate limiter and get
// the kiosk quarantined. The client reads its endpoint from config.yaml
// and falls back to the regional default if unset. Authentication against
// Heartvane requires the internal key, which is provided directly below.

gateway credential: vxb3-o9a